The 2025 NASCAR Cup Series and Xfinity Series teams are scheduled to be at the 2.66-mile-long track, the Talladega Superspeedway, on Saturday, October 18, as the action of the season’s eighth playoff race continues.
The NASCAR Xfinity Series teams will kick off the day with qualifying, followed by the United Rentals 250 main event at 4 pm ET.
The NASCAR Cup Series teams will also compete in the qualifying at 1:30 pm ET ahead of the main event on Sunday evening.
The weather forecast for Saturday in Talladega predicts mostly sunny with a high temperature of 86 degrees and no chance of rain at the start of the Xfinity Series race.
Complete NASCAR Saturday schedule at Talladega Superspeedway
Here’s the complete schedule for Saturday’s on-track action across the NASCAR Cup and Xfinity Series playoff races at Talladega Superspeedway:
Saturday, October 18, 2025
Garage Open
1 pm ET – 7 pm ET: Cup Series
9:30 am ET – 4:30 pm ET: Xfinity Series
Track activity
11:30 am ET – 1 pm ET: Xfinity Series qualifying
1:30 pm ET – 3 pm ET: Cup Series qualifying
4 pm ET: Xfinity Series race (94 laps & 250.04 miles)
Saturday’s NASCAR Xfinity action at Talladega Superspeedway will be broadcast on CW, and Cup action will air live on truTV.
